My Angel

My angel soars the skies upon her shining steed,
Going forth upon the wind, her eternal soul freed,
Silver hooves gallop like the thunder,
Fierce and mighty they tear the clouds asunder,
Mounted upon heaven's shimmering mare,
There sits a face no man's heart can bare,
Giving of a celestial light she passes by,
Soon to disapear from my sight,
She heads fowards prepared to unveil her might,
She goes forth to conquer the skies on a silver pegasus,
And I know that she only leaves me because she must...
